This appears to be a real backup skill, but it gives the agent broad access to credentials, off-site uploads, billing setup, restores, and backup deletion with too little user control.
Install only if you intentionally want a third-party encrypted backup of your full OpenClaw agent, including credentials and cron jobs. Prefer creating the account and password yourself, use an agent-scoped API key instead of an admin key where possible, avoid putting the password/API key/passphrase in chat logs, review the file list before first upload, and be careful with restore and prune because they can overwrite local files or delete remote backups.
